@tailwind base; @tailwind components; @tailwind utilities; /* Tablet Touch Targets (44px minimum) */ @layer components { .touch-target { min-height: 44px; min-width: 44px; } } @media (pointer: coarse) { button, .btn, [role="button"], a.inline-flex { min-height: 44px; } /* Flash message dismiss button */ .fixed button[x-data] { min-width: 44px; min-height: 44px; display: flex; align-items: center; justify-content: center; } }